#鸿蒙通关秘籍#如何在鸿蒙中合理利用加密分区保护文件安全?

HarmonyOS
5h前
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
WAN古道热肠

鸿蒙系统提供多级加密分区来保护文件安全,可以按以下方式进行合理利用:

  • EL1:设备级加密,适合存储不需要用户解锁即可访问的文件,比如一些配置文件。

  • EL2:用户级加密,适合存储敏感文件,比如个人数据等。

  • EL3:更高用户级加密,适合需要较高保护的文件。例如在锁屏时需要访问的临时数据。

  • EL4:最高等级加密,适合极其敏感的用户安全信息,不需要在锁屏时访问的文件。

调整和配置代码示例如下:

js import { UIAbility, contextConstant } from '@kit.AbilityKit';

export default class EntryAbility extends UIAbility { onCreate() { this.context.area = contextConstant.AreaMode.EL1; // 处理文件存储

this.context.area = contextConstant.AreaMode.EL2;
// 处理更敏感文件存储

} }

根据文件的敏感性程度,选择适当的加密分区,实现对文件的有效保护。

分享
微博
QQ
微信
回复
3h前
相关问题